Originally Posted by Cpt.America
Then you simply had too much. It isn't an on/off setting. I set mine JUST enough to control how easily the car rolls on it's own. I am running %12 or so on my Hobbywing. It's not very much at all.. you can just barely tell it is there. Run too much, and yeah, you would literally be hitting the brakes when your trigger reaches it's neutral point.
